Prof Pankaj Roy is director-in-charge of BIT Sindri

SUBHASH MISHRA

 

Dhanbad, Aug 22: Prof Pankaj Roy, head of the electrical engineering department, today took over the charge as director-in-charge of the state government owned BIT Sindri.

The higher and technical education department of the state government on Monday evening issued a notification regarding the appointment of Prof Pankaj Roy as the director-in-charge of BIT Sindri till the lien period of outgoing director Dr DK Singh.

The post of BIT Sindri director had been vacant since June after director Dr DK Singh was appointed  Vice-Chancellor (VC)  of Jharkhand Technical University (JTU) Ranchi. Senior professor Dr Ghanshyam Kumar was discharging the responsibility as officiating-in-charge till Monday (August 21).

However, the higher and technical education department joint secretary George Kumar issued a  notification regarding the appointment of Dr Pankaj Roy as director-in-charge on Monday evening on the directive of the Governor with immediate effect. The notification said the Chief Minister has recommended it.

Prof Pankaj Roy joined BIT Sindri in 1993 and brought the department to new heights. “My priority would be all-round development of students in collaboration with all faculty members and stakeholders,” he said after taking charge.
